A Donegal-born Garda, one of the most senior in the country, has appealed to road users to slow down this Bank Holiday weekend. Chief Superintendent Denis Ferry, from Dunfanaghy, was appointed Assistant Commissioner last month. Assistant Commissioner Ferry is a son of Denis and Eileen Ferry of Roshine, Dunfanaghy.
